The phlebotomist is responsible for collecting blood and other specimens from patients of all ages using various techniques while ensuring accurate labeling and documentation. They also manage physician orders, maintain laboratory equipment, and perform specialized testing such as glucose tolerance and neonatal screenings.
Candidates must possess a one-year certification from a college or technical school in a phlebotomy-related field. Additionally, three to six months of related work experience or training is required.
